The claim under test

A recovering film slate drives attendance and revenue back toward pre-pandemic levels

What the source actually says
Total revenues increased $381.7 million, or 16.9%, during the six months ended June 30, 2026, compared to the six months ended June 30, 2025. Admissions revenues increased $205.4 million, or 16.6%, during the six months ended June 30, 2026, compared to the six months ended June 30, 2025, primarily due to an increase in attendance of 13.6% from 104.7 million patrons to 118.9 million patrons and a 2.7% increase in average ticket price.
